About J.Claude Cheftel

J.Claude Cheftel is a scholar working on Biotechnology, Physiology and Food Science, having authored 5 papers that have together received 381 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Microbial Inactivation Methods (5 papers), Listeria monocytogenes in Food Safety (4 papers) and Magnetic and Electromagnetic Effects (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biotechnology (346 citations), Physiology (135 citations) and Food Science (181 citations). J.Claude Cheftel has collaborated with scholars based in Senegal and France. Frequent co-authors include Eliane Dumay, P.G. Merle, Laetitia Picart‐Palmade and P. Mañas. Their work appears in journals such as Trends in Food Science & Technology, Innovative Food Science & Emerging Technologies and Food Reviews International.
